Well being results
In the middle of 4 years, the Pastericheal workforce has studied how micro and nanoplastic interacts with the physique at totally different ranges: in human cell crops, animal fashions and organic samples of uncovered people. The findings have highlighted a number of mechanisms of motion and potential well being dangers:
- Mobile harm and oxidative stress: Micro and nanoplastic induces DNA harm, have an effect on mitochondrial operate and alter important mobile communication mechanisms. This will result in persistent irritation, immune system alterations and better sensitivity to different recognized pollution, resembling arsenic and tobacco. These mechanisms and reactions could also be linked to varied illnesses and require extra commentary and examine.
- Systemic publicity: It has been proven that several types of nanoplastic can cross the intestinal barrier, enter the bloodstream and unfold a number of organs and tissues. The workforce has recognized how these particles enter the physique, how they behave on the mobile stage and the way they accumulate over time.
- Weak populations: research have begun to establish inhabitants teams with better danger of publicity or susceptibility, resembling people with pre -existing situations or particular environmental components. This analysis line stays open to find out the actual scope of this danger. The findings help the necessity for a deeper evaluation of the dangers related to micro and nanoplastic publicity to ascertain secure ranges and regulatory standards to guard public well being.
Pioneer instruments to detect and consider nanoplastic dangers
Plasticicheal has used new applied sciences and has developed analytical methodologies to higher perceive publicity and nanoplastic impacts:
- Superior detection strategies: The workforce has tailored the Raman and FTIR microscopy to detect and quantify nanoplastic in human tissues resembling respiration, blood and urine. These instruments enable the examine of how these particles accumulate over time and are key to judge their lengthy -term results, an important evaluation since, as a result of persistence of plastics, we’re uncovered to them all through our lives.
- A singular danger evaluation instrument: the undertaking has developed Plasthriskcat, a technique to categorise the dangers related to several types of micro and nanoplastic. This method makes use of a scientific method to investigate validated scientific information on polymers, components and pollution to speak the dangers clearly. Regardless of the present limitations, plasticriskcat represents a primary step in the direction of a scientific analysis of micro and nanoplastic dangers, since it’s primarily based on actual information obtained from the investigation within the final 4 years. This method permits you to establish key issues, set up priorities for future research and direct analysis in the direction of probably the most important facets. Though it’s not but a definitive danger evaluation mannequin, it’s a instrument tailored to the present expiration analysis stage, integrating the accessible scientific proof and evolution as the brand new information is out there.
